Microsoft Weekly: Actual F2P multiplayer, update trouble, and performance on Edge
Apr 25, 2021 07:40 EDT with 0 comments Among the things that happened this week, there was the arrival of Linux GUI app support in WSL, a performance mode in Edge, and even the dropping of the Gold barrier of entry for free-to-play multiplayer games on Xbox. You can find info about that, as well as much more below, in your Microsoft digest for the week of April 18 - 24.
